#b28061 hex color
In a RGB color space, hex #b28061 is composed of 69.8% red, 50.2% green and 38%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 28.1% magenta, 45.5% yellow and 30.2% black. It has a hue angle of 23 degrees, a saturation of 34.5% and a lightness of 53.9%. #b28061 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ffc2 with #650100. Closest websafe color is: #999966.

● #b28061 color description : Dark moderate orange.
The hexadecimal color #b28061 has RGB values of R:178, G:128, B:97 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.28, Y:0.46, K:0.3. Its decimal value is 11698273.
